The Sakai Takayuki "Zangetsu" Ginsan (Silver #3) Tenryu Engraved Damascus 300mm Sakimaru Takohiki is a stunning fusion of tradition and performance. Crafted from Ginsan (Silver #3) steel, it offers excellent sharpness, corrosion resistance, and edge retention. The blade features an intricate Tenryu (Dragon) engraving on a beautifully layered Damascus pattern. Paired with an elegant ebony handle adorned with triple-ginmaki rings, this knife embodies precision and artistry, making it a prized tool for sushi and sashimi preparation.

Spec:

  • Origin (Made in): Sakai, Japan
  • Brand: Sakai Takayuki
  • Craftsman: Mr. Suogo Yamatsuka
  • Sharpener: Mr. Hirotsugu Tosa
  • Engraver: Ms. Michiko Kubota
  • Knife Type: Sakimaru Takohiki
  • Blade
    • Construction: Awase (Kasumi)
    • Grind: Single Bevel (Right-handed)
    • Hagane (Core Steel): Ginsan (Silver #3)
    • Jigane (Cladding): Stainless Steel
    • Hardness: 59-61 HRC
    • Hand-forged, hand-ground, hand-sharpened
  • Blade Finishes:
    • Damascus
    • Kasumi Polish
  • Blade Length: 300mm (11.8")
  • Blade Height (at heel): 33mm
  • Spine Thickness
    • Above heel: 3.7mm
    • Middle: 3.4mm
  • Handle
    • Premium Custom Handle
    • Shape: Hachikaku (Octagonal)
    • Material: Ebony
    • Kuchiwa: Black Buffalo Horn
    • Ginmaki: Nickel Copper (x3)
    • Length: 145mm
  • Overall Length: 452mm
  • Weight: 258g (9.10oz)
  • Engraved Mark (Front): Special Tenryu(Dragon) Pattern ; In Japanese Kanji "Sakai Takayuki " (堺孝行)
  • Engraved Mark (Back): In Japanese Kanji "Made with Silver #3" (銀三 為)
  • Includes Custom fitted Kuroishime Saya made by Sakai Takayuki


About Sakai Takayuki 堺 孝行

Sakai Takayuki is Sakai's top knife maker and artisan workshop. Japan's Sakai region has a knife making history of 600 years. Among these knife makers, Sakai Takayuki is a representative of Sakai's long history of making blades. The quality of the finish and details of the forging technique are handed down over generations of fine craftsmen. Today Sakai Takayuki is sold to over 100 countries around the world. Their uncompromising knife making passion has attracted passionate customers beyond the border of Japan.


Care:

Ginsan (Gin3 or Silver #3) is a stainless carbon steel, with 14% added Chromium. Retaining the character of Japanese carbon steel, with similar hardness of Shirogami #2, Ginsan is stainless. It's edge retention is only slightly inferior to Shirogami #2, but the fact that it combines ease of sharpening, carbon steel character as well being stainless makes it a great choice for those who wish to have a Japanese carbon steel knife that is easy to maintain.

Cutting Surface:

Recommended cutting surface: wood, rubberized boards and high-end composites, and quality plastics such as polyethene make acceptable cutting surfaces, and will help protect and prolong knife’s edge. AVOID glass, metal, countertops, and other rigid, non-forgiving surfaces.
